About the Program
Our residential setting provides 24/7 behavioral rehabilitation services for up to 8 youths. As a On-Call Direct Care Counselor, you’ll play a vital role in creating a safe, supportive, and structured environment where youth can grow, heal, and thrive.
What You'll Do
- Provide 24/7 supervision and support for youth in the program
- Facilitate life skills and therapeutic groups
- Assist with meal preparation and daily living activities
- Engage youth in recreational activities, structured play, and community outings
- Respond to and de-escalate crisis situations, including the use of physical restraint when necessary (training provided and required)

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ree (in any field) or equivalent of 4 years of experience, including experience working with youth
- Must meet OAR requirements for Qualified Mental Health Associate (QMHA)
- Physically able to perform crisis interventions, including restraints (training provided)
- Ability to pass a DHS background check, Medicaid fraud check, and have a valid driver’s license, at least 4 years of driving experience, and a clean driving record
